Blending traditional layout with modern features, the Hastings offers separate living and dining rooms alongside a spacious kitchen/family room with bi-fold doors to the garden – perfect for both relaxing and entertaining. A dedicated study provides a quiet space for home working. Upstairs, four bedrooms and two bathrooms cater comfortably to family life. A detached garage completes this versatile home.

A family-friendly location

You'll find activities and attractions to suit the whole family in the surrounding area. Market Harborough is home to a wealth of shops, museums and leisure facilities, while Kettering offers more retail and cultural options along with rides, a softplay and railway at popular Wicksteed Park. East Carlton Countryside Park, around 7 miles away, is also a lovely place to spend time outdoors.

Excellent commuter links to London

Settled in the south of the East Midlands, Rothwell is bordered by the A6 and A14, which connects you to the M6 and M1 motorways. By rail, the area has fast connections to London, the surrounding East Midlands, and parts of the North. It’s also a traveller’s paradise, with five airports all approximately an hour away by car.

Great local schooling

Rothwell and neighbouring Kettering, offer a range of schools for growing families – including the Montsaye secondary school and sixth form. Rated ‘Good’ by Ofsted, the town also has a school for nursery-aged children – the Rothwell Victoria Infant School.
